The Saudi aggression’s war jets launched Wednesday a range of raids on scattered areas in the city of Taiz, a local official said.

The warplanes waged three raids on Birbasha neighborhood to the west of Taiz city, a fourth one on the 50th Street northwest of the city and a fifth one targeted Ghurab area, the official explained.

The air raids caused large damages to tens of houses and private and public facilities and roads. The fighter jets continued flying intensively in the sky of the province for several hours.

Yemen has been under military attacks by Saudi Arabia since late March last year. The Saudi military strikes were launched in a failed effort to undermine the popular Houthi Ansarullah movement and bring the former fugitive president back to power.

More than 10,000 people, among them more than 2,236 children, have been killed and 16,015 others injured since the start of the aggression. The strikes have also taken a heavy toll on the impoverished country’s facilities and infrastructure, destroying many hospitals, schools, and factories.
